Formerly known as The American Truck Driver Podcast, The Blue Ribbon Podcast is a show about how thrive and survive in the Trucking Industry as an Owner/Operator. Hosted by Larry W. Long and Chris Polk, this podcast will give you all the tools and information you need to become a successful Owner/Operator.

$10,000 for a FUEL FILTER???? We took a truck to a shop this week to diagnose a problem. We were given a $10,000 estimate to replace the turbo and the EGR cooler. We didn't trust the diagnosis so we brought the truck 700 miles back to West Virginia. ... more
